From f105b69464d908ee8b54c0bddb51909ebde4d686 Mon Sep 17 00:00:00 2001 From: Samuel Pitoiset Date: Wed, 6 May 2020 09:38:17 +0200 Subject: [PATCH 1/1] radv: report correct backend IR in hang reports when ACO is used MIME-Version: 1.0 Content-Type: text/plain; charset=utf8 Content-Transfer-Encoding: 8bit Trivial. Signed-off-by: Samuel Pitoiset Acked-by: Daniel Schürmann Reviewed-by: Bas Nieuwenhuizen Part-of: --- src/amd/vulkan/radv_debug.c |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/src/amd/vulkan/radv_debug.c b/src/amd/vulkan/radv_debug.c index 5508243bad8..77a136f94a1 100644 --- a/src/amd/vulkan/radv_debug.c +++ b/src/amd/vulkan/radv_debug.c @@ -432,7 +432,9 @@ radv_dump_shader(struct radv_pipeline *pipeline, fprintf(f, "NIR:\n%s\n", shader->nir_string); } - fprintf(f, "LLVM IR:\n%s\n", shader->ir_string); + fprintf(f, "%s IR:\n%s\n", + pipeline->device->physical_device->use_aco ? "ACO" : "LLVM", + shader->ir_string); fprintf(f, "DISASM:\n%s\n", shader->disasm_string); radv_shader_dump_stats(pipeline->device, shader, stage, f); -- 2.30.2